Childcare providers must respond to emergencies and urgent problems, whether medical or behavioral, effectively. These two easy-to-use references will help them respond with confidence.
Each Redleaf Quick Guide provides a list of signs and symptoms, prevention tips, and criteria for seeking additional help. Experts have reviewed the guides to ensure their accuracy and developmental appropriateness.
Addresses common emergencies, such as bleeding, poisoning, allergic reactions, burns, and head injuries.

Charlotte M. Hendricks completed her doctoral degree in health and safety at Indiana University. She is president of Healthy Childcare Consultants, Inc., and develops resources and training programs for child care providers and parents.
